phpbar.de logo

Mailinglisten-Archive

[php] AW: [php] Cache-Problem

[php] AW: [php] Cache-Problem

Voss, Dominik DVoss_(at)_SILLER.DE
Mon, 8 Nov 1999 16:29:09 +0100


hallo du aus der liste :)

ich bin zwar "nur" ein asp entwickler (immer noch) aber unterm iis kann
man einstellen, dass er seiten nicht cachen soll (in meinem fall asp
seiten)... da ich aber mal stark annehme, dass du apache benutzt, kann
ich dir leider nicht sagen, ob es eine aehnliche einstellung auch unter
apache gibt ... wenn ja, dann dies hier als tip, das mal zu versuchen,
wenn nein, dann ist dies wieder eine antwort, die am besten im
papierkorb landen sollte :)

gruss dominik

> -----Ursprüngliche Nachricht-----
> Von: Frank Heuser (screenTeam) [mailto:Heuser_(at)_screenTeam.de]
> Gesendet am: Montag, 8. November 1999 15:03
> An: php_(at)_solix.wiso.uni-koeln.de
> Betreff: [php] Cache-Problem
> 
> Hallo Liste!
> 
> 
> 
> ich bin hier gerade am verzweifeln _(at)_:-(
> 
> 
> ich habe ein Skript gebastelt, was ein beliebiges Bild per 
> Upload auf den
> Server aufspielt. Dabei wird das alte immer überschrieben. 
> Leider bekomme
> ich sämtliche Browser nicht dazu, nach dem Upload das NEUE 
> Bild anzuzeigen.
> Ich bin schon sämtliche Lösungvorschläge aus dem Archiv durchgegangen:
> 
> <?
> $expirestime=time()+300;
> $expiresdate=gmdate("D, d M Y H:i:s", $expirestime);
> Header("Expires: $expiresdate GMT");
> 
> echo("
> <META NAME=\"date\" 
> CONTENT=\"".date("Y-m-d")."T".date("H:i:s")."+00:00\">
> <META HTTP-EQUIV=\"expires\" CONTENT=\"0\">
> <META HTTP-EQUIV=\"pragma\" CONTENT=\"no-cache\">";
> ");
> ?>
> 
> und/oder
> 
> <?
> header("Expires: Mon, 26 Jul 1997 05:00:00 GMT"); // Date in the past
> header("Last-Modified: " . gmdate("D, d M Y H:i:s") . " 
> GMT"); // always
> modified
> header("Cache-Control:no-cache,must-revalidate"); // HTTP/1.1
> header("Pragma: no-cache"); // HTTP/1.0
> ?>
> 
> 
> funktioniert alles nicht (jepp, die "header-geschichte" steht 
> ganz oben)...
> 
> 
> kann mir jemand DIE ultimative Lösung verraten? :-))
> 
> ...oder vielleicht einen neuen Ansatz?
> 
> 
> bin für jede Idee dankbar!
> 
> 
> 
> Viele Grüße,
> 
> Frank
> 
> 
> 
> --
> Frank Heuser
> www.screenTeam.de
> 
> Marzellenstr.43a,50668 Koeln
> fon 0221-91656880 fax 0221-91656870
> 
> 
> -- 
> ** Durchgehend geöffnet: http://www.php-center.de **
> Die PHP-Liste: mailto:php_(at)_infosoc.uni-koeln.de
> http://infosoc.uni-koeln.de/mailman/listinfo/php
> 


php::bar PHP Wiki   -   Listenarchive